Faith Technologies Incorporated (FTI) is a national leader in electrical planning, engineering, design, and installation. Established in 1972, FTI specializes in pre-manufacturing and energy solutions, leveraging advanced technology and strategic project consulting to enhance productivity, value, and safety for their clients. FTI's capabilities include comprehensive energy management, industrialized construction development, and tailored electrical systems design. Their pre-manufacturing expertise streamlines project execution, ensuring efficiency and cost-effectiveness. The in-house design department, staffed with licensed engineers and designers, provides services to meet design, design-build, or design-assist requirements. With extensive experience across various industries, including healthcare, manufacturing, and technology, Faith Technologies is known for managing complex energy projects and utilizing the latest tools, technologies, and processes to drive cost and schedule efficiency. They have been involved in critical projects such as building radiation therapy facilities, expanding fresh cheese plants, and designing and installing overhead trestles for large data centers. Vee-Jay Cement Contracting Company is a concrete contractor with an office in St Louis, MO. We perform multiple projects nationwide ranging from the east to west coast. Since 1958, Vee-Jay has built a solid reputation as one of the premier concrete contractors in the country. Our customers know us for our dedication to quality products and our ability to provide outstanding, timely service. We specialize in all varieties of concrete work including tilt-up construction, foundations, high-rise concrete structures, parking structures, post-tension concrete, concrete restoration and repair and concrete paving.
